Burlington, Vermont – Return After 34 Years 

(Photo above: First home in Williston)

As a kid, Burlington was home and my favorite place on earth.  I attended Rice High School and graduated from the University of Vermont.  Unfortunately, it wasn’t long after school I realized my interests lay far from the Green Mountain State, so I left.  My folks had also become disenchanted with the place and headed to Florida, and just like that, I wasn’t to return again to Vermont until this summer, 34 years later.   

While Burlington’s periphery has certainly flourished (Colchester, Williston, and Essex), the Queen City not so much.  The exception is UVM, whose beautiful campus is outstanding and makes you proud to be a Catamount Alumni.  As for run-down Burlington itself, the magic I remembered is certainly gone, and there were no regrets about leaving so long ago.  I only stayed for 2 days and that was plenty.
